Circle Sector Definitions

#define GFX_OCTANT0   (1 << 0)
 Bitmask for drawing circle octant 0.
#define GFX_OCTANT1   (1 << 1)
 Bitmask for drawing circle octant 1.
#define GFX_OCTANT2   (1 << 2)
 Bitmask for drawing circle octant 2.
#define GFX_OCTANT3   (1 << 3)
 Bitmask for drawing circle octant 3.
#define GFX_OCTANT4   (1 << 4)
 Bitmask for drawing circle octant 4.
#define GFX_OCTANT5   (1 << 5)
 Bitmask for drawing circle octant 5.
#define GFX_OCTANT6   (1 << 6)
 Bitmask for drawing circle octant 6.
#define GFX_OCTANT7   (1 << 7)
 Bitmask for drawing circle octant 7.
#define GFX_QUADRANT0   (GFX_OCTANT0 | GFX_OCTANT1)
 Bitmask for drawing circle quadrant 0.
#define GFX_QUADRANT1   (GFX_OCTANT2 | GFX_OCTANT3)
 Bitmask for drawing circle quadrant 1.
#define GFX_QUADRANT2   (GFX_OCTANT4 | GFX_OCTANT5)
 Bitmask for drawing circle quadrant 2.
#define GFX_QUADRANT3   (GFX_OCTANT6 | GFX_OCTANT7)
 Bitmask for drawing circle quadrant 3.
#define GFX_LEFTHALF   (GFX_QUADRANT3 | GFX_QUADRANT0)
 Bitmask for drawing left half of circle.
#define GFX_TOPHALF   (GFX_QUADRANT0 | GFX_QUADRANT1)
 Bitmask for drawing top half of circle.
#define GFX_RIGHTHALF   (GFX_QUADRANT1 | GFX_QUADRANT2)
 Bitmask for drawing right half of circle.
#define GFX_BOTTOMHALF   (GFX_QUADRANT2 | GFX_QUADRANT3)
 Bitmask for drawing bottom half of circle.
#define GFX_WHOLE   0xFF
 Bitmask for drawing whole circle.

Display Clipping

The display driver uses software and hardware clipping. In the graphics drivers software clipping is referred to as clipping and hardware clipping as limits.

Software clipping is used to ensure that nothing outside the set region is draw to the screen by any of the drawing functions. Eliminating unwanted drawing to the display will give a higher performance on displays which has a low bandwidth from the CPU. Software is enabled by the CONFIG_GFX_USE_CLIPPING configuration symbol. Clipping region is set with the gfx_set_clipping function.

Hardware clipping is used in the supported display drivers to efficiently draw primitives on a subset of the display. Example: when drawing a filled rectangle the limits is set to the size of the rectangle, and the driver sends the correct number of pixels to fill the entire rectangle. Without hardware clipping/limits the driver will have to to move the graphics ram (GRAM) position/pointer manually. Hardware clipping/limits is not used like software clipping to eliminate drawing outside a given region. Hardware clipping is set with the gfx_set_top_left_limit, gfx_set_bottom_right_limit and gfx_set_limits functions. In display drivers that do not use hardware clipping these functions will not have any effect.
